Web26 de mai. de 2024 · The makers of Pringles, Procter & Gamble, reasoned that they were not making actual "potato crisps" as their product is not found in nature. They did this in an attempt to avoid a Value Added Tax that, according to How Stuff Works, is applied to all potato chips and similar foods made from potato or potato flour. WebIt was 1968, and Lay’s literally had the potato chip market in the bag. But those bags—cello-wraps, to be specific—opened the door for a competitor to build a snack brand that today stands at the top of its category: Pringles.
